[Mesa-dev] [PATCH 0/4] r600g: Make better use of the TGSI API

Edward O'Callaghan edward.ocallaghan at koparo.com
Tue Aug 25 04:56:07 PDT 2015


From: Edward O'Callaghan <eocallaghan at alterapraxis.com>

Minor cleanups that intend to make better use of the TGSI parser
API tgsi_scan_shader().

Edward O'Callaghan (4):
  r600g: Remove dead assigment to 'gs_input_prim' in shader state
  r600g: Move geometry properties state from shader to selector
  r600g: Don't repeat tgsi_scan_shader(), just use result
  r600g: Use TGSI parse results instead of manually exfiltrating

 src/gallium/drivers/r600/evergreen_state.c   | 16 +++++------
 src/gallium/drivers/r600/r600_pipe.h         |  5 ++++
 src/gallium/drivers/r600/r600_shader.c       | 40 ++++++++--------------------
 src/gallium/drivers/r600/r600_shader.h       |  5 ----
 src/gallium/drivers/r600/r600_state.c        | 12 ++++-----
 src/gallium/drivers/r600/r600_state_common.c |  2 +-
 6 files changed, 31 insertions(+), 49 deletions(-)

-- 
2.4.3



More information about the mesa-dev mailing list